Described Tour: Andy Warhol

An ARTIST ROOMS Partnership Exhibition with Tate and National Galleries of Scotland

Visually impaired visitors are invited to join us for a described tour of Andy Warhol. Limited spaces available. Advance booking required. Sighted companions and guide dogs are welcome.

This solo exhibition, showcasing over 80 works by the internationally renowned American Pop artist, spans two floors and features some of Warhol’s most significant works. Exhibiting an array of paintings, screenprints, drawings and photographs, Lightbox Gallery in partnership with Tate and National Galleries of Scotland offers a comprehensive look at Warhol's artistic evolution and remarkable achievements in the context of post-war America.
